Free Online Coures at IBM about Software Engineering Basics for Everyone (Certificate Available)

  • Online Courses
  • View on Map
  • IBM posted 2 months ago
  • Posted: May 2, 2024 -Accepting applications

Opportunity Detail

  • Language Requirement Not required
  • Gender MaleFemale
  • Level Non-Degree /Short program
  • Eligible Region/Countries

    All

    Sponsored links
  • Medium of Instruction English
  • Opportunity ID 79246
  • Duration 6 weeks
Advertisements

Opportunity Description

IBM Software Engineering Basics for Everyone Free Online Course applications are open for international applicants. Lay the groundwork for a lucrative future in software engineering. Examine the foundational concepts, procedures, architecture, tools, and stacks of software engineering. Hear from professionals in the software industry about what it takes to succeed.

Anyone looking to begin a career in software development, including sales executives, marketing managers, software engineers, IT product and project managers, scrum masters, information developers, UI/UX designers, and QA engineers, should take this course. A degree or prior programming expertise is not necessary.

You will hear about the real-world experiences of professional software engineers throughout this course to gain insight into the field and their viewpoints. You will have a basic understanding of software engineering tools, technologies, terminology, procedures, and practices after finishing this introductory course.

Sponsored links

Quick Details:

  • Offered by: IBM
  • Format: Online
  • Deadline: Ongoing
  • Duration: 6 weeks at 10–14 hours per week
  • Subject: Computer Science
  • Language: English
  • Associated programs: Professional Certificate in DevOps and Software Engineering
  • Associated skills: Safety Assurance, Systems Development Life Cycle, Marketing, Software Development, Agile Methodology, Sales, User Experience, Software Development Methodologies, Software Development Life Cycle, Software Engineering, Scrum (Software Development)
  • Gender: Any
  • Type: Online Course
  • Level: Introductory
  • Eligible Nations: All

Syllabus:

  • Module 1: SDLC – The Software Development Lifecycle
  • Module 2: Introduction to Software Development
  • Module 3: Basics of Programming
  • Module 4: Software Architecture, Design, and Patterns
  • Module 5: Job Opportunities and Skillsets in Software Engineering
  • Module 6: Final Quiz

Benefits:

Upon completion of the course, you will discover:

  • Describe software engineering, the Software Development Lifecycle (SDLC), and the tools, technologies, and stacks used in software development.
  • Explain the distinctions between various programming languages and use Python to develop simple programming structures like loops and conditions.
  • Describe deployment strategies, patterns, and approaches to application architecture and design.
  • Give an overview of the abilities needed for a career in software engineering and discuss the opportunities it offers.

Note: You have to spend $99 if you require a shareable certificate. Check out their FAQ, to learn more.

Eligibility Criteria:

  • Anyone can enroll in this free online course.
  • The maximum age is not specified.
  • Any academic discipline’s students are welcome to apply.
  • Since the course is delivered online, students must have a reliable internet connection.
  • Candidates need to be highly motivated to learn and use new abilities.

How to Apply?

Through edX, online enrollment is possible. To initiate the registration process, click on this link:

                 Apply Now

Check Out More Opportunities from IBM:

For more details, kindly refer to edX’s website.

Sponsored links

--